Growth stocks are companies that report higher revenue than the average market rate. They typically don’t pay dividends to shareholders but invest the profits into the business. So, investors reap the benefits when the stocks grow.

These companies generally offer unique patented technology products. In addition, their P/E ratios are higher, and the stocks are often expensive. Here we take a closer look at some of the four fast-growing technology stocks on Nasdaq.

Autodesk, Inc. (Nasdaq:ADSK)

The stock of the software company traded at US$388.75 at 10.34 am ET on August 13, up 0.21 percent from the August 12 closing price. The stock of ADSK went up by 8.57 percent YTD.

The total revenue of this leading US technology company in Q1 this year was US$989.3 million against US$885.7 million in Q1 last year. The net income for the period was US$155.6 million against US$66.5 million in Q1 last year.

The software company makes products for various economic sectors, including manufacturing, media, architecture.  

The market capitalization of the company is US$73 billion. The P/E value of ADSK is 56.95. The forward P/E one-year value is 119.44. The EPS is US$5.83.

The 52-week highest and lowest stock value was US$335.67 and US$215.83.

Atlassian Corporation Plc (Nasdaq:TEAM)

The stock of the software company traded almost flat at US$388.75 at 10.34 am ET on August 13 from its August 12 closing price. The stock surged by 45.07 percent YTD.

The total revenue of TEAM for the second quarter in 2021 was US$559.5 million, while it was US$430.5 million in the year-ago quarter. The net losses for Q2 this year were US$231.1 million against US$385.2 million last year.

The market capitalization of the technology company is US$84.9 billion. The forward P/E one year of TEAM is 1165.66 and the earnings per share are US$-2.80.

The highest and lowest stock value of the provider of Crowd and FishEye technologies for the last 52 weeks was US$349.50 and US$161.30.

NXP Semiconductors N.V (Nasdaq:NXPI)

The stock of the semi-conductor company traded at US$216.34 at 10.45 am ET on August 13, up 0.74 percent from the August 12 closing price. The stock price of this Netherland-based enterprise surged by 35.79 percent YTD.

The total revenue of the company for the second quarter of 2021 was US$2.5 billion against US$1.8 billion in the previous year. The net income for Q2 was US$397 million against a net loss of US$214 million in Q2, 2020.

The market capitalization of the company is US$57.33 billion. The P/E value is 58.92, and the forward P/E one year is 23.76. The EPS is US$3.67, while the annual dividend is US$2.25. The highest and lowest stock value of NXPI for 52 weeks was US$218.84 and US$117.25.

Analog Devices, Inc. (Nasdaq:ADI)

The stock of this semi-conductor company traded at US$170.70 at 10.52 am ET on August 13, down by 1.2 percent over the August 12 closing price. The stock value of the company surged by 15.45 percent YTD.

The total revenue of ADI for Q2 this year was US$1.6 billion against US$1.3 billion in Q2 the previous year. The gross profit for Q2, 2021 was US$1.1 billion against US$846.7 million in Q2 last year. The net income for Q2 this year was US$422.9 million against US$267.7 million in Q2 the previous year.

The market capitalization of the integrated circuits provider is US$62.7 billion. The P/E ratio is 40.6, and the forward P/E one year is US$26.84. The EPS is US$4.19, and the annual dividend is US$2.76. The highest and lowest stock price of ADI for the past 52 weeks was US$175.25 and US$110.66.

Bottomline

Technology companies reported solid earnings in the first two quarters this year. They have projected solid growth in the third quarter and full-year 2021. The sector is upbeat over the opportunities from the economic recovery.
